LOT 0364
Bronze Age Decorated Looped and Socketted Axehead
BRITAIN, 2ND MILLENNIUM B.C.
3 3/4 in. (295 grams, 97 mm).
Hollow-formed and rectangular in section with rim to the mouth, tapering faces with three raised ribs, flared blade and low integral loop. [No Reserve]
ProvenanceFound East Anglia, UK.
Acquired in Oxon, UK.
From the private collection of Kenneth Machin (1936-2020), Buckinghamshire, UK; with collection no.BA17; his collection of antiquities and natural history was formed since 1948; thence by descent.
Cf. Pendleton, C.F., Bronze Age Metalwork in East Anglia, BAR British Series 279, Oxford, 1999, item 128, for type.
